People wouldn't hate the Commanders name if the uniforms weren't hot garbage. The Guardians name is just as mid but it was paired with classy, well-designed uniforms and seems to be catching on.

 

(And the Snyder factor. Can't forget that.)

 

No, I would hate the name "Commanders" just as much even if they had just slapped the new logo on the old helmet and uniforms. It's a dumb, clunky name that is too long and has no good short nickname. It's also a name that nobody asked for. When they polled fans, people overwhelmingly wanted some variation of Wolves, Hogs, or Redtails. And then they pulled Commanders out of their ass, which I don't even remember being discussed as an option.

 

Guardians worked because it has the same cadence as the previous name. Yes, keeping the uniforms similar helped, but the real key was finding a name that naturally fit into the flow of speech fans were used to. That's why I was a fan of going with Redtails, and why a lot of the favored names were Red______.
